Yeah, it's just understanding the few basic ways that you can shape a graph. Randomly adding or subtracting a number at the end of the function will move it up and down. So since your asymptote moved from y = 0 to y = 3, you can get there by adding +3 to your 2^(x) function. As far as the flipping goes, the graph flips either across the y-axis or the x-axis depending on where you place a negative. If you place a negative with the x, the graph flips across the x-axis. If you make the function negative, then the graph flips across the x-axis. Now when I say make the function negative, I mean that if y=2^(x), then -y=2^(x) will then make your graph flip across the x-axis like you want it to. So those are thw two things you would need to do.
